diff --git a/src/_data.yml b/src/_data.yml index ed4c626d..0f10be28 100644 --- a/src/_data.yml +++ b/src/_data.yml @@ -17,12 +17,10 @@ menu: url: /#approach - text: Company url: /#company - - text: News - url: /news/ - # - text: News Release - # url: /newsrelease/ - # - text: Media - # url: /media/ + - text: News Release + url: /news/#jac-news-releases + - text: Media + url: /news/#media - text: Our People url: /team/ - text: Inquiries @@ -67,12 +65,10 @@ en: url: /en/#approach - text: Company url: /en/#company - - text: News - url: /en/news/ - # - text: News Release - # url: /en/newsrelease/ - # - text: Media - # url: /en/media/ + - text: News Release + url: /en/news/#jac-news-releases + - text: Media + url: /en/news/#media - text: Our People url: /en/team/ - text: Inquiries diff --git a/src/_data/decap_cms.yml b/src/_data/decap_cms.yml index b2df5b90..8da58492 100644 --- a/src/_data/decap_cms.yml +++ b/src/_data/decap_cms.yml @@ -53,7 +53,8 @@ collections: - label: Tags name: tags widget: list - required: false + required: true + hint: Enter the tag for the news item (News or Media), as half-pitch English. - label: Draft name: draft widget: boolean diff --git a/src/_includes/layouts/index.vto b/src/_includes/layouts/index.vto index b7f015be..3c4bf807 100644 --- a/src/_includes/layouts/index.vto +++ b/src/_includes/layouts/index.vto @@ -48,7 +48,7 @@ containerClass: index

{{ news.title }}

diff --git a/src/_includes/layouts/news_list.vto b/src/_includes/layouts/news_list.vto index 49cd69e2..5fa3019d 100644 --- a/src/_includes/layouts/news_list.vto +++ b/src/_includes/layouts/news_list.vto @@ -2,34 +2,92 @@ layout: ./base.vto containerClass: news --- -
-
-

{{ title }}

- - - - {{ if pagination.previous }} - - Previous page - - {{ /if }} - - {{ if pagination.next }} - - Next page -
Right-facing arrow icon indicating a link to another page.
-
- {{ /if }} -
-
+ + + diff --git a/src/css/style.css b/src/css/style.css index 2705d110..89b50dfc 100644 --- a/src/css/style.css +++ b/src/css/style.css @@ -432,7 +432,7 @@ a { } header .inner .main ul { display: flex; - gap: 30px; + gap: 27px; justify-content: center; align-items: center; } header .inner .main ul a { @@ -722,7 +722,7 @@ a { position: absolute; transform: translate(0px, -50%); } header .inner .main ul { - gap: 30px; } + gap: 27px; } .container.index:before { height: 1090px; -webkit-clip-path: polygon(0% 0%, 100% 0%, 100% calc(100% - 390px), 0% 100%); @@ -1326,6 +1326,16 @@ a { margin-top: .25em; } +.new-title.is-news-list { + /* font-size: clamp(3rem, 2vw, 1.5rem) !important; */ + text-align: center; + margin-top: 0; + margin-bottom: 1em; + position:relative; + line-height: 1.0; + color: #00236D; +} + .subtitle { font-family: 'Noto Sans JP', sans-serif; font-style: normal; @@ -1433,4 +1443,53 @@ a { /* border-radius: 2%; */ /* border: 1px solid lavender; */ } +} + +.tab { + display: none; +} +.tab:target { + display: block; +} +.tab:last-child { + display: block; +} +.tab:target ~ section.tab:last-child { + display: none; +} +.tab > nav > a.active { + color: darkorchid; + border-bottom-color: darkorchid; + font-weight: bold; + font-size: 1.2em; +} + +/* Layout */ +.tab > * { + width:100%; + padding-top: 10px; + margin: 0; +} +.tab > nav { + padding: 0; + display: flex; +} +.tab > nav > a { + display: inline-block; + text-decoration: none; + color: gray; + border-bottom: 5px solid lightgray; + margin: 0; + padding: 10px; + font-size: 1.2em; +} +.tab > nav::before { + content: ""; + width: 5px; + border-bottom: 5px solid lightgray; +} +.tab > nav::after { + content: ""; + flex: 1; + border-bottom: 5px solid lightgray; } \ No newline at end of file diff --git a/src/en/index.yml b/src/en/index.yml index 2dbfca63..06597ada 100644 --- a/src/en/index.yml +++ b/src/en/index.yml @@ -10,9 +10,13 @@ priority: 1 news: title: News - link: - text: View more - url: /en/news/ + links: + - text: All News + url: /en/news/#all-news + - text: News Releases + url: /en/news/#jac-news-releases + - text: Media + url: /en/news/#media lead: |

Japan Activation Capital

diff --git a/src/index.yml b/src/index.yml index d46238fd..e269288c 100644 --- a/src/index.yml +++ b/src/index.yml @@ -8,14 +8,14 @@ metas: priority: 1 news: - title: News + title: News & Media links: - text: 全てのニュース - url: /news/ - # - text: ニュースリリース - # url: /newsrelease/ - # - text: メディア - # url: /media/ + url: /news/#all-news + - text: ニュースリリース + url: /news/#jac-news-releases + - text: メディア + url: /news/#media lead: |

Japan Activation Capital

diff --git a/src/news.page.ts b/src/news.page.ts index ad9b8364..4f56a88a 100644 --- a/src/news.page.ts +++ b/src/news.page.ts @@ -1,12 +1,12 @@ export const layout = "layouts/news_list.vto"; export const ja = { - title: "ニュース一覧", + title: "News & Media", description: "社内ニュースページや外部ニュースへのリンクを含む、ジャパン・アクティベーション・キャピタル ニュース 一覧", }; export const en = { - title: "News Listing", + title: "News & Media", description: "Japan Activation Capital News List with internal news pages and links to external news pages.", };